About Fulwari Kalan Village

Fulwari Kalan is a mid sized village in Bagbahra tehsil, in the district of Mahasamund, Chhattisgarh.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 748, made up of 366 males and 382 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,044 females per 1000 males. The village covers 155.76 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 493445,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Fulwari Kalan

The census records public bus service for Fulwari Kalan as Available.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
